As may be dictated by circumstances, such as unsafe conditions, <br />risk to customers, or other reasons, the Company shall assist customers. <br />Waste Acceptance. The County shall ask questions from the scale house about <br />material to be left at the transfer stations and shall reject materials not acceptable if <br />disclosed by the customer. The Company shall be responsible for waste acceptance <br />through inquiry or observation. If unacceptable waste is discovered, the Company <br />shall make every effort to determine the customer responsible for delivery and require <br />that customer to remove said unacceptable waste. <br />The following waste shall be prohibited at the transfer stations <br />Unacceptable Waste <br />Asbestos Wastes <br />Liquid Waste (Acceptable Materials must pass paint filter test) <br />Sewage Sludge <br />Medical Wastes <br />Radioactive Wastes <br />Smoldering or burning waste <br />Any waste that poses a reasonable likelihood of damaging the facilities, <br />equipment or endangering the health of staff. <br />Materials for Diversion. The County's goal is to increase recycling and <br />minimize what must go to landfill. The County will, from the scale house, direct <br />customers to recycle what they can. The Company shall divert Recyclable Waste <br />materials from the waste stream as practically and reasonably as possible. The <br />County currently has drop boxes for residents at each of its transfer stations for <br />the collection of aluminum cans, tin cans, newspapers,magazines, comrgated <br />cardboard, HDPE plastic milk jugs, and PETE soda bottles. These boxes shall be <br />monitored and serviced by the Company. Additionally, ferrous and nonferrous <br />metals, tires, and appliances are accepted for a fee. This list is subject to change in <br />accordance with the Solid Waste Management Plan and consultation with the <br />Company. <br />Yard Waste. The Company shall direct contaminant-free loads of yard waste to the <br />compost facility at the Ellensburg transfer station. The Company shall receive and <br />separately handle oopure" loads of Yard Waste received from customers at the Upper <br />County Transfer Station. The Company shall also segregate as much Yard Waste as <br />is practical from other wastes found in mixed loads to increase the amount of yard <br />waste diverted from disposal in the MSW Landfill. The Company shall not be <br />responsible for any leaching from the Yard waste storage area as long as the <br />Company is operating within the approved Operations Plan. <br />fnert, Demolitiono Debris Waste (IDDW) The Company shall receive and <br />separately handle "pure" loads of IDDW received from customers. The Company <br />shall also segregate as much IDDW as is practical from other wastes found in <br />"mixedl'loads to increase the amount of IDDW diverted from disposal in the MSW <br />landfill. <br />IDDW materials received at the Transfer Stations shall be removed daily for <br />transportation and disposal to the County's landfill. <br />9 <br />a
